I'm checking this trivial fix in...

2006-07-01  Anthony Green  <[EMAIL PROTECTED]>

        * javax/sound/midi/SysexMessage.java (setMessage): Fix sysex
        status byte test.


--- javax/sound/midi/SysexMessage.java.~1.2.~   2006-03-15 17:46:57.000000000 
-0800
+++ javax/sound/midi/SysexMessage.java  2006-07-01 18:26:16.000000000 -0700
@@ -86,7 +86,7 @@
     throws InvalidMidiDataException
   {
     if (data[0] != SYSTEM_EXCLUSIVE
-        || data[0] != SPECIAL_SYSTEM_EXCLUSIVE)
+        && data[0] != SPECIAL_SYSTEM_EXCLUSIVE)
       throw new InvalidMidiDataException("Sysex message starts with 0x"
                                          + Integer.toHexString(data[0])
                                          + " instead of 0xF0 or 0xF7");



Reply via email to